The Gravel du drac returns for a new sporty and friendly edition. The village of Salviac is preparing to host a new edition of this sporting event, Sunday April 12. Organized by the Salviac Cyclotourisme club, this day offers cycling and hiking enthusiasts the opportunity to discover the landscapes of Bouriane using routes suitable for all levels.
On the program there will be several circuits of 40, 60 and 80 kilometers, mixing white paths, forest tracks and small roads typical of the region. Cyclists who prefer asphalt will not be forgotten with cycle touring routes of 60 and 85 kilometers. Walkers will also be able to take part in the celebration thanks to a route of approximately 11 kilometers, designed especially for them.
The gathering point for this event, which has become a popular meeting place for nature cycling enthusiasts, will take place at the Salviac village hall, route de Gourdon, and the start will be given from 8 a.m. The organizers specify that gravel bikes, mountain bikes and electrically assisted mountain bikes are also accepted on the routes. As is the tradition of cycle tourism, the day will take place in a festive and friendly atmosphere. Several refreshment points will mark the different routes and participants will be able to share a soup upon arrival. As the adage says: “after the effort there is comfort”, this moment of relaxation and rapprochement is always greatly appreciated.
Beyond the sporting aspect, the Gravel du drac is also an invitation to discover the landscapes of Bouriane in a different way, between valleys, forests and limestone paths which make up the charm of the south of the Lot. Each year, the event attracts participants from the department but also from neighboring areas, attracted by the quality of the courses and the Salviac welcome.
